Title: [Feature Request] Option to return to edited article
Post by: mythus on April 04, 2017, 04:32:02 PM
I have a feature request, the option to return to edited article instead of to the edit screen.

So many times I forget to open the edit article screen in a new tab meaning I'll need to go and look for that article again just to see it in its completed state after being edited. Yes, there is a preview function, but still, it would be so nice to be able to simply return to the actual edited article after the editing is done.

This should be optional in case you don't wish to go back to the edited article yet. Maybe a "Save and Close" button to close the editor and go to the article with a "Save and Continue" to save your work in progress yet keep the editor open? I believe that such would make the article (and possibly the editing block) function of TP all the better.

The preview function is not actually a preview.
I don't know why is called preview.
A preview is to see how it will look before saving it but all it does is to take you to the article page.


Yes, it adds at the end of the link ;tpreview (index.php?page=2;tpreview) but is the article page with a pointless ;tpreview at the end that does not work or do something.

The page loaded is actually the real article (index.php?page=2) page not a preview page.
Is not a preview.
That link should be called "go to the article page" not preview and ;tpreview to be removed from the link.

If you don't click save before preview the preview link will show no changes because all it does is to take you to the article page.
